The first known money-prize lotteries were held in the Low Countries during the fifteenth century. Various towns held public lotteries to raise funds for public projects, such as fortifications, or to support the poor. Some records date back as far as the thirteenth century, though some believe lotteries were even older. A record from L’Ecluse dated 9 May 1445 mentions a lottery that raised funds for the walls of the town. The prize was 1737 florins, which would be worth about US$170,000 in 2014.

In addition to national and multi-state games, the Illinois Lottery offers several draw games for players to choose from. Among these are Powerball, Mega Millions, and several state-exclusive draws. Profits from these games are allocated to public programs and state pension funds. These programs help to support public services and boost local economies.

In March 2012, Illinois became the first state to launch its lottery online. It also added online sales of Powerball lottery tickets in December. The Illinois Lottery’s online website soon expanded to offer other online lottery games, including Instant Games and Daily Lottery Games. It took three years to develop a complex online ticketing system.

When you win the jackpot, you can choose between a lump sum payout or an annuity. If you choose the latter, you will receive 30 graduated payments over 29 years. This option is less exciting up front, but you’ll get money over time and you’ll pay less tax. You can even invest the winnings in stocks and real estate.
